ACOG describes the conventional estimated due date as 280 days after the first day of the LMP. This convention assumes a regular 28-day cycle and ovulation around day 14.
base EDD = first LMP day + 280 calendar daysThe entered whole-day cycle difference from 28 is added to or subtracted from the base estimate. The estimated ovulation date is only the corresponding cycle assumption.
adjusted EDD = LMP + 280 + (cycle length − 28)Strict YYYY-MM-DD fields are compared on a whole-calendar-day axis, preserving the entered LMP exactly. Clinical gestational age and EDD may be confirmed or revised using ultrasound or ART records.

An adult enters 2026-01-01, a 30-day cycle and 2026-08-24 as the reference date, then records the two-day adjustment as a planning estimate.
A person sees that the input assumption is weak and uses prenatal care and ultrasound rather than presenting the browser estimate as an obstetric date.
A patient keeps the clinic's embryo-transfer-derived EDD and does not overwrite it with an LMP formula.
Use it for planning only; a clinician establishes the best obstetric estimate and delivery timing varies.
Use embryo-transfer records and qualified care for ART; seek appropriate medical care for symptoms or concerns rather than relying on this calculator.
